Job Summary

Maintain a clean and organized kitchen environment by sanitizing pots, pans, utensils, and equipment in a timely manner. Support stocking and inventories by shelving delivered food, organizing items, and monitoring towel and soap dispensers throughout the shift. Clean and return all kitchen equipment and serving ware, set up and maintain a 3-compartment sink and dish machine, and vacuum, sweep, mop, and spot clean floors and high-traffic areas. Monitor and empty trash cans while adhering to health and safety policies. Assist team members and management to help the department operate efficiently. Part-time position available with Day/Evening/Night shifts; background check, drug screen, and proof of employment eligibility required.
